About this Episode
Classic Tractor Fever caught up with Mark Cook who has a collection of classic tractors that would be hard to find anywhere else. Four of the lesser-known classic from the Cook Collection include: A 1947 American built by the American Steel Foundry, only 5 of these tractors were built in Canton, Ohio; A 1949 Intercontinental with only 4 known to exist ; A 1949 Farm Master with only 7 known to exist And A 1952 OMC built by the Ostenberg Motor Parts Company who only built 60 tractors.
